2003 I35 Sunroof by kiddogo
May 11, 2008 (5:24 pm)
Reply
I have parked a 2003 I35 in a spare garage waiting for my 16 to pass his test. I replaced the battery last month and today when I took the car for its weekly drive through the neighborhood I tried to open the sunroof with the sliding switch--nothing happened. The tilt switch works and in fact if I keep pressing the tilt switch the sunroof opens and closes--appears to be the sliding switch. Should I pull the fuse or are there any other ideas?

Re: 2003 I35 Sunroof [realtordave] by kiddogo
May 12, 2008 (5:55 pm)
Reply

Replying to: realtordave (May 11, 2008 9:11 pm)

I agree with the comment. I learned that the sunroof motor needs to be reset after a battery change. I reset the motor and it works.

DTE meter at fillup by kkarhi
May 12, 2008 (7:31 pm)
Reply
I have a 2002 I35 with 68000 miles. I noticed the last several times I have filled up that the Distance To Empty meter does not reflect the fillup right away as I start the engine. The fuel gauge shows a full tank immediately, but the DTE meter starts up at the reading before the fillup, and then rolls up as I drive until it gets to the correct reading. This takes about 30 or 40 miles of driving. If I just run the engine but am not moving, the meter will not update.
 
I talked to the dealer, but they say that this is normal and refuse to do anything about it. It is somewhat annoying, but I am really worried that it shows the meter is about to break. I had the same problem at about 30000 miles, and showed it to the dealer and they said the same thing then. Then the problem disappeared, but now it is back.
 
Anyone else out there have a problem like this? Should I push the dealer?
